Базис программирования для начинающих
Кодирование является собой ход разработки команд для компьютера. Эти инструкции позволяют машине производить определённые действия и процедуры. Современный мир невозможно вообразить без программного обеспечения. Программы на смартфонах, порталы в интернете, системы управления транспортом — все это плод работы разработчиков.
Новичкам специалистам необходимо изучить фундаментальные идеи. Фундаментальные знания охватывают осмысление того, как компьютер обрабатывает данные. Компьютер не распознаёт человеческий язык напрямую. Разработчики используют специальные языки программирования для общения с аппаратурой.
Дорога в кодировании стартует с освоения простых принципов. Каждый язык содержит свой синтаксис и нормы записи команд. Начинающим необходимо научиться думать алгоритмически. Данный способ способствует разбивать комплексные задания на ряд несложных шагов.
Учёба предполагает практики и выдержки. Создание первых программ может показаться трудным. Впрочем постоянные упражнения совершенствуют навыки и уверенность. Ошибки в скрипте — естественная составляющая течения обучения. Способность отыскивать и исправлять их вырабатывает специализированное образ мыслей кодера Platinum Casino.
Что такое разработка и зачем оно требуется
Программирование выступает средством руководства электронными системами путём создание программы. Программа состоит из инструкций, которые машина интерпретирует и осуществляет. Разработчики формируют приложения для автоматизации типовых задач. Автоматизация сохраняет время и снижает объём неточностей.
Нынешние решения вошли во все направления бытия. Лечебное техника эксплуатирует программное обеспечение для анализа. Финансовые системы обрабатывают миллионы транзакций постоянно. Заводские конвейеры контролируются цифровыми программами для повышения результативности.
Навык формировать скрипт предоставляет широкие профессиональные шансы. Специалисты в направлении Платинум Казино необходимы в разнообразных сферах экономики. Компании подбирают профессионалов для формирования современных продуктов. Способности программирования помогают решать оригинальные задания изобретательными приёмами.
Написание утилит совершенствует логическое мировоззрение и аналитические умения. Разработчик осваивает систематизировать сведения и отыскивать оптимальные способы. Осознание основ функционирования цифровых аппаратов превращает человека более грамотным пользователем технологий.
Как устроены приложения и команды
Приложение представляет собой цепочку директив для компьютера. Каждая директива выполняет специфическое действие. Устройство читает команды сверху вниз и исполняет их по последовательно. Такая организация зовётся прямым алгоритмом выполнения.
Команды оформляются на языках программирования с помощью специфического синтаксиса. Синтаксис определяет нормы написания скрипта. Компилятор или интерпретатор трансформирует сформированный код в процессорный язык, понятный чипу.
Утилиты формируются из разных модульных частей. Функции организуют директивы для реализации конкретных задач. Модули группируют взаимосвязанные функции в логические блоки. Библиотеки предоставляют готовые подходы для типовых задач, что ускоряет создание в Казино Платинум.
Каждая команда обладает ясное функцию. Инструкция присваивания фиксирует данные в память. Инструкция вывода выводит данные на дисплее. Арифметические команды выполняют числовые вычисления.
Архитектура скрипта воздействует на ее понятность. Качественно структурированный скрипт легче осознавать и модифицировать. Примечания содействуют описать функцию отдельных участков.
Основные термины: переменные, условия, циклы
Переменные служат резервуарами для хранения информации Platinum Casino в программе. Каждая переменная содержит идентификатор и величину. Величина может модифицироваться в процессе выполнения скрипта. Типы информации регламентируют, какую сведения хранит переменная: числа, символы или булевы величины.
Условные структуры позволяют коду выбирать решения. Оператор условия проверяет правдивость утверждения. Если критерий срабатывает, скрипт реализует один блок инструкций. В ином случае приложение выполняет запасной фрагмент.
Цикл исполняет участок команд многократно до наступления критерия. Итерация со счетчиком повторяет действия заданное объём повторений. Итерация с критерием продолжает исполнение, пока требование сохраняется корректным.
Объединение переменных, критериев и циклов формирует производительные схемы. Переменные содержат временные результаты операций. Критерии направляют выполнение программы по различным путям. Циклы обрабатывают большие массивы данных без повторения скрипта. Понимание этих концепций критически важно для разработчика казино платинум. Основные структуры присутствуют во всех языках программирования.
Как работает логика в скрипте
Логика кодирования построена на булевской алгебре. Булевы значения получают лишь два варианта: истинность или фальшь. Логические функции сравнивают данные и возвращают булевский ответ. Оператор равенства контролирует равенство значений. Операторы сравнения устанавливают соотношения больше, меньше или идентично.
Булевы конструкции комбинируют несколько проверок. Оператор И подразумевает выполнения всех условий совместно. Оператор ИЛИ выполняется при истинности хотя бы одного критерия. Оператор НЕ инвертирует булевское величину на обратное.
Разветвление даёт коду выбирать путь исполнения в Платинум Казино. Элементарное ветвление содержит одно критерий и два сценария операций. Множественное разветвление контролирует несколько проверок последовательно.
Старшинство операций воздействует на последовательность обработки формул. Скобки изменяют обычный очерёдность исполнения команд. Корректная расстановка приоритетов исключает алгоритмические дефекты.
Логическое мировоззрение содействует разработчику предвидеть многообразные ситуации. Тестирование логики проверяет верность функционирования критериев. Понятная логическая архитектура создаёт программу надежной и понятной.
Почему существенно осознавать методы
Метод представляет собой поэтапную методику для решения задания. Всякая программа выполняет конкретный алгоритм. Качество метода определяет результативность работы утилиты. Слабый метод замедляет выполнение даже на сильном железе.
Понимание методов тренирует аналитическое мышление разработчика. Специалист осваивает декомпозировать комплексные проблемы на простые шаги. Системный способ пригоден не только в Казино Платинум, но и в ежедневных вопросах.
Есть несколько параметров оценки алгоритмов:
- Корректность — способ дает верный результат для всех входящих данных.
- Скорость исполнения — период работы при различных количествах информации.
- Расход памяти — число ресурсов для хранения итогов.
- Лёгкость выполнения — доступность и понятность скрипта.
Знание традиционных методов сберегает время формирования. Сортировка, поиск, обход структур данных — шаблонные задания содержат надёжные способы.
Логическое мышление востребовано на собеседованиях. Наниматели контролируют способность кандидата справляться алгоритмические проблемы. Способность определить лучший способ характеризует опытного кодера от начинающего.
Как воспринимать и создавать базовый скрипт
Восприятие чужого программы берёт начало с осознания целостной структуры программы. Программист первоначально исследует базовые модули и их взаимосвязи. Примечания содействуют постичь функцию отдельных блоков. Имена переменных и подпрограмм должны отражать их суть.
Написание доступного кода нуждается соблюдения стандартов структурирования. Отступы показывают вложенность секций команд. Интервалы вокруг операторов совершенствуют графическое восприятие. Каждая строка обязана включать одну логическую действие.
Начинающим ценно анализировать образцы скрипта опытных разработчиков. Изучение подготовленных решений представляет корректные способы к структурированию в Платинум Казино. Перенятие хороших практик формирует персональный почерк формирования приложений.
Простой код справляется задание минимальными ресурсами. Чрезмерная запутанность осложняет восприятие программы. Разбиение протяжённых процедур на краткие совершенствует организацию. Каждая процедура должна выполнять одну специфическую операцию.
Тренировка создания скрипта формирует навыки разработки. Постоянные практики закрепляют синтаксис языка. Выполнение компактных упражнений тренирует логическое мышление. Постепенное наращивание заданий повышает степень мастерства.
Неточности и отладка приложений
Ошибки в утилитах классифицируются на несколько классов. Синтаксические ошибки возникают при нарушении норм языка программирования. Компилятор находит подобные погрешности до выполнения программы. Смысловые дефекты проявляются в неправильной выполнении кода при корректном синтаксисе.
Тестирование является собой процесс выявления и исправления погрешностей. Дебаггер позволяет последовательно исполнять утилиту и наблюдать за варьированием переменных. Маркеры останова приостанавливают работу в необходимых точках программы. Контроль величин способствует выявить корень неправильного функционирования в Platinum Casino.
Вывод промежуточных данных упрощает обнаружение дефектов. Программист вставляет команды печати для контроля величин. Анализ напечатанных данных раскрывает, где код действует неправильно.
Систематический подход ускоряет ход тестирования. Изоляция ошибочного сегмента сужает область отыскания. Контроль крайних величин раскрывает погрешности в критериях. Проверка индивидуальных подпрограмм способствует выявить неполадки.
Опыт взаимодействия с дефектами развивает специализированные способности. Каждая исправленная дефект учит избегать схожих дефектов. Навык скоро выявлять и ликвидировать неточности ценится организациями.
С чего стартовать изучение кодированию
Подбор первого языка программирования зависит от целей обучения. Python годится для новичков вследствие простому синтаксису. JavaScript требуется для создания активных веб-страниц. Java применяется в коммерческих приложениях.
Интернет-ресурсы предоставляют организованные программы для новичков. Практические упражнения закрепляют теоретические сведения на практике. Видеоуроки объясняют трудные идеи простым языком. Сообщества помогают получить разъяснения на проблемы в Казино Платинум.
Активное кодирование развивает практические компетенции. Разработка компактных работ использует изученную знания. Калькулятор, список заданий, несложная игра — подходящие первые работы. Работа над персональными проектами стимулирует продолжать изучение.
Регулярность занятий значимее длительности одной тренировки. Каждодневная упражнение по тридцать минут результативнее редких протяжённых сессий. Плавное увеличение задач предупреждает выгорание.
Изучение документации вырабатывает автономность кодера. Официальная документация включает исчерпывающую сведения о возможностях языка. Способность находить сведения ускоряет решение задач и совершенствование способностей.

